Name:Smallacombe Iron Mine

Summary

Smallacombe Iron Mine. Smallacombe open cast cutting is very overgrown. Also it may at times have been connected with the haytor iron mine, being on the same magnetic beds.

Hamilton jenkins, a. K. /mines of devon:n and e dartmoor/(1981)137-138. Smallacombe iron mine (same outcrop as haytor iron mines sx77ne/35 and sx77ne/36). Worked during mid and later 19th centuries, at first by adits ventilated by shafts subsequently as an open quarry known as the smallacombe cutting. Produced both brown haematite and magnetite. Another adit driven obliquely through the one in 1870's. Closed in 1880's and reopened for short time in 1917 (hamilton jenkins, a. K. ).
